The difference between shooting a lovely scene and painting a lovely scene... is day and night. In photography, it's all about the urgency and the math. You spot a good scene and instantly you grab the camera, move into the right angle, wait for the alignment of the elements to get the composition and pray for the ideal light. 
     Painting that exact same scene ... is the exact opposite. It's slow, it's in control of you entirely. You still need to know your gear, know how to control it, but the process is thoroughly separate. First, you find the scene and take it in with all your senses. Then you find a spot to sit, make yourself comfortable, this will take a while. Then you draw what you want, how you want it - the reality is just there to inspire you, maybe even impress you. Take as long as you like. Play as long as you like.
